2013 Volvo D11 engine problems most often trace to the EGR/aftertreatment system (EGR cooler or valve, DEF doser, NOx sensors), VGT turbo actuator wear, or age-related sensors and leaks. Watch for power derates, frequent regens, coolant loss, and “Emissions Fault” warnings. Start with a fault-code scan (Volvo PTT), a cooling system pressure test, and a visual DEF/DPF check. Typical repairs range from $300–$600 (NOx sensor) to $1,800–$3,500 (EGR cooler/turbo-related). Severe derate, overheating, or coolant ingestion requires immediate professional help.
Power loss on climbs, repeated regens, or unexplained coolant drop are the hallmarks of a 2013 D11 that needs attention. EPA-2010 D11 engines rely on EGR plus SCR/DEF aftertreatment, so small faults snowball into derates quickly. Age, mileage, and duty cycle (idling, short-haul) compound soot and heat stress. 2013 Volvo D11 Reliability Overview
With consistent maintenance and correct fluids, a 2013 D11 can run 700,000–1,000,000 miles, but emissions-era components add complexity. The most frequent pain points are EGR/aftertreatment faults (coolers, valves, DEF dosing, NOx sensors), VGT turbo actuator issues, and age-related leaks or wiring chafes. Many trucks still in service have high hours and mixed duty cycles that accelerate soot loading and thermal cycling. Driving with a mild fault often triggers frequent regens, then a power derate that strands the truck. Address early symptoms promptly to avoid cascading failures. 2013-model trucks are well past any original emissions warranties. However, some components had extended coverage or recalls in specific VIN ranges. Always check your service history and consult a Volvo Trucks dealer with your VIN before authorizing large emissions repairs.
Symptoms That Point to 2013 D11 Engine Trouble
Specific patterns strongly hint at which D11 subsystem is acting up. Pinning the symptom to the system helps you prioritize diagnostics and costs. Pay close attention to how and when the fault shows: under load, at idle, during regens, or after overnight cold soak.
- Frequent regens or “Service Regeneration Required”: DPF loading, DEF dosing issues, exhaust leaks, or failed NOx sensors.
- Power loss/derate under load: VGT actuator binding, clogged DPF, failing NOx sensor logic, or fuel delivery restrictions.
- Unexplained coolant loss/white steam: Suspect EGR cooler leak; risk of coolant ingestion into cylinders.
- Harsh turbo whistle or erratic boost: VGT vane sticking, actuator fault, charge-air leaks, or cracked exhaust manifold.
- “Emissions System Fault” or “Check Engine” with poor DEF economy: Failing NOx sensor(s), DEF doser/pump, contaminated DEF.
- Rough idle/hard starting warm: Leaking injector or rail pressure issues; less common on D11 than D13 but not rare with high hours.
On a healthy D11, passive/active regens shouldn’t be constant. Two or more forced regens in a single day or regens every 200–300 miles usually point to an upstream fault (exhaust leak, EGR issue, DEF dosing error) rather than the DPF alone.
Most Common 2013 Volvo D11 Engine Problems and Likely Causes
The 2013 D11’s problem set skews toward emissions-era hardware and controls. EGR coolers develop internal leaks; EGR valves stick from soot; NOx sensors age out and skew mixture/aftertreatment logic; DEF dosers clog; and VGT actuators stick after countless hot cycles. Age and vibration also contribute to wiring chafes and sensor drift. Less often, injectors become leaky, and oil/coolant leaks creep in around front seals or coolers. Ranking by frequency and total field complaints helps prioritize your first diagnostic hour and parts ordering.

- EGR cooler/valve faults: Coolant loss, white steam, P-codes related to EGR flow, rough idle, and progressive derate.
- NOx sensor failures (inlet/outlet): Emissions fault lights, poor DEF economy, frequent regens, derate with persistent codes.
- DEF system issues (doser/pump/crystalization): Dosing faults, crusted injector tip, “poor DEF quality” messages.
- VGT turbo actuator or vane sticking: Surging/low power under load, boost deviation codes, loud whistle.
- Exhaust/charge air leaks (DOC/DPF clamps, flex): Inaccurate sensor readings, regen issues, soot in bay, fuel economy drop.
- Sensor/loom wear (DPF differential pressure, temp, wiring): Intermittent faults that return after clearing.
- Fuel injector wear (high-mileage): Rough idle, hard warm starts, elevated return flow.

Bypassing or deleting emissions components is illegal in the U.S. and exposes you to EPA fines, voided insurance, failed DOT inspections, and resale problems. Fix the root cause — don’t defeat the system.
Here’s a quick-reference grid to match symptom, likely cause, and a rational first check before spending big on parts.
Focus your first hour on confirming leaks, electrical health, and accurate sensor data — it often saves hundreds on guesswork.
| Problem/Cause | Typical Symptom | First Check | Likely Fix / Ballpark Cost |
|---|---|---|---|
| EGR cooler leak | Coolant loss, white steam, rough idle | Cooling system pressure test; inspect EGR outlet | Replace cooler, renew gaskets — $1,800–$3,000 |
| EGR valve sticking | Low power, EGR flow codes | Command sweep (PTT), listen for change | Clean/replace valve — $600–$1,400 |
| Inlet/outlet NOx sensor | Emissions fault, frequent regens | Check SPN/FMI, compare sensor readings | Replace sensor — $300–$600 each |
| DEF doser clog/pump fault | “Poor DEF quality,” derate | Inspect doser tip for crystals; DEF refractometer | Clean/replace doser or pump — $250–$1,400 |
| VGT actuator/vane stick | Power loss on grades, boost errors | Actuator test (PTT), inspect linkage | Actuator or turbo repair — $800–$4,500 |
| DPF differential pressure sensor | False high soot load | Check hoses/port blockage | Sensor/line service — $150–$450 |
| Exhaust/charge-air leak | Weak boost, smoky bay | Soap test, look for soot tracks | Clamps, boots, flex, gasket — $120–$600 |
| Injector wear/leak | Rough idle, warm starts hard | Return flow test | Injector(s) — $450–$900 each installed |
How To Inspect a 2013 D11 for Common Problems (Yard-Friendly Steps)
A structured 20–40 minute inspection catches the big-ticket faults before they become tows. You don’t need dealer tools for the first pass: confirm fluid levels and leaks, look for telltale deposits, and get baseline temperatures/pressures. The goal is to decide: clean-and-reseal now, schedule aftertreatment service soon, or book an immediate repair to avoid a derate or engine damage. - Step 1: Pull and save codes. Use shop diagnostics (Volvo PTT preferred) to capture all active/inactive faults and freeze-frame data. Photograph or export the report for the repair order.
- Step 2: Pressure-test the cooling system. With engine cool, pressurize to cap rating. Inspect around the EGR cooler, valve body, and hose junctions. Any drop in pressure or sweet odor near EGR points to an internal leak.
- Step 3: Inspect DEF system. Remove and examine the DEF doser tip for white crystals. Check lines and dosing block for seepage. Test DEF quality with a refractometer; contaminated DEF will keep faults returning.
- Step 4: Check the air/exhaust paths. Soap-test charge-air boots and piping, inspect V-band clamps at DOC/DPF for soot trails, and wiggle-test the VGT actuator linkage for smooth movement.
- Step 5: Evaluate DPF load and regen history. Read DPF differential pressure and regen counters. If load is high and sensors disagree, verify the differential pressure sensor ports/hoses before authorizing a DPF bake.
Any sign of coolant entering the exhaust (white steam, sweet smell, rapid coolant loss) risks hydro-lock on restart. Do not keep driving. Tow to a shop and test the EGR cooler before attempting another start.
- Photograph every fault screen with odometer/hours — it speeds troubleshooting and warranty queries.
- After any emissions repair, clear adaptations and perform a proper drive cycle so the system relearns correctly.
- Keep a spare NOx sensor in fleet inventory — it reduces downtime on known-aging trucks.
- Test DEF with a refractometer monthly; bad DEF causes repeat comebacks and false “quality” faults.
Repair Cost Overview for 2013 Volvo D11 Engine Problems
Budgets vary by region and shop rate, but U.S. fleets typically see these ranges on 2013 D11 repairs. Diagnosis with Volvo PTT and a tech who knows aftertreatment logic is worth it — guessing at emissions parts gets expensive fast.
| Repair | What’s Involved | Typical Cost (Parts + Labor) |
|---|---|---|
| EGR cooler replacement | Cooler, gaskets, coolant service, checks | $1,800–$3,000 |
| EGR valve clean/replace | Removal, cleaning or new valve, relearn | $600–$1,400 |
| NOx sensor (each) | Sensor, harness inspect, update | $300–$600 |
| DEF doser clean/replace | Doser tip, line flush, DEF test | $250–$700 |
| DEF pump/module | Pump assembly, priming, software | $900–$1,400 |
| VGT actuator | Actuator, calibration | $800–$1,200 |
| Turbocharger assembly | Turbo, gaskets, oil/coolant lines | $2,800–$4,500 |
| DPF off-truck bake | Remove, bake/clean, reinstall, seals | $350–$700 |
| DPF replacement | New DPF, seals, reset counters | $2,000–$4,000 |
Plan at least one hour of paid diagnostic time ($150–$300) for proper code capture, live-data analysis, and smoke/pressure tests before parts ordering.
Preventing Repeat Failures on a 2013 D11
Prevention is about heat, soot, and chemistry. Keep oil and filters fresh on a duty-cycle schedule, ensure tight exhaust/charge-air paths, use verified DEF, and avoid chronic short trips that never complete regens. Many fleets also time DPF cleaning proactively and replace aging NOx sensors before peak season to avoid derates on the road.
- Follow severe-duty intervals: High idle/short-haul? Use the shorter oil and fuel-filter intervals specified for your duty cycle.
- Protect the aftertreatment: Fix exhaust leaks, maintain DOC/DPF seals, and log regen frequency. Schedule a DPF bake based on ash load, not only miles.
- Mind DEF quality: Store sealed, test monthly, and keep the doser area clean to prevent crystal buildup.
- Software currency: Ask your shop to check for Volvo software updates that address drivability/aftertreatment logic.
- Track the cooling system: Pressure test during PMs and watch for small coolant losses that preface an EGR cooler failure.
- Use the right oil: Choose a Volvo-approved heavy-duty oil meeting VDS-4.5; wrong ash content accelerates DPF loading. See our guidance on the best oil for Volvo truck engines.
Frequent PTO use, urban routes, and long idle times are “severe duty.” If that describes your route mix, align PM intervals to the severe-duty column in the Volvo Trucks maintenance guide to protect the EGR/DPF.

💡 Evans Torres Tip: I keep a cheap DEF refractometer and spare NOx sensor in the shop for older D11s. One summer we chased a repeat “poor DEF quality” fault that turned out to be borderline DEF from a bulk tank — swapping the sensor masked it for a week, but testing the fluid solved it for good. Now, DEF gets tested whenever an emissions fault rolls in.

What are the most common 2013 Volvo D11 engine problems?
EGR cooler/valve issues, failed NOx sensors, DEF doser clogs or pump faults, sticking VGT actuators, and DPF differential pressure sensor/hose problems top the list. Exhaust or charge-air leaks complicate aftertreatment logic and cause frequent regens. High-mileage trucks may also see injector wear and age-related oil/coolant leaks.
Is it safe to keep driving with an “Emissions Fault” or a power derate?
Mild warnings can let you limp to a shop, but any derate, rapid coolant loss, or white steam demands a stop. Driving with a failing EGR cooler risks hydrolock; running under derate can overheat components and leave you stranded. Tow it if coolant ingestion is suspected or if derate persists.
How much does it cost to fix a failing EGR cooler on a D11?
Expect roughly $1,800–$3,000 in the U.S., including the cooler, gaskets, coolant service, and labor. If the EGR valve is also sticking, total may rise. Always pressure-test and confirm the leak before replacing parts; misdiagnosis is expensive.
How can I tell if my frequent regens are DPF or DEF/NOx related?
Scan data helps: if DPF differential pressure is reasonable but regens are frequent, suspect NOx sensors, DEF dosing, or exhaust leaks. If differential pressure spikes quickly, the DPF may be ash-loaded or the sensor/hoses plugged. Validate sensors and leaks first; then consider a DPF bake.
What oil spec and interval should a 2013 D11 run?
Use a heavy-duty oil that meets Volvo VDS-4.5. Intervals depend on duty cycle and fuel sulfur content — severe-duty routes need shorter intervals than long-haul. Using the wrong oil increases DPF ash and shortens aftertreatment life.
Do software updates really help these issues?
Often, yes. Volvo has released calibrations that refine aftertreatment logic and drivability on earlier emissions-era engines. Software won’t fix a cracked part, but it can reduce nuisance regens and improve sensor interpretation. Ask your shop to check your VIN for applicable updates.
Should I clean or replace the DPF?
If the substrate is intact and ash-loaded, an off-truck bake/clean ($350–$700) is usually effective. Replace the DPF if it’s melted, cracked, or contaminated by oil/coolant. Always address the upstream cause (leak, injector, sensor) before installing a new DPF to avoid a quick re-fail.
Why does DEF quality matter so much on the 2013 D11?
Contaminated or weak DEF prevents proper SCR reactions, triggers “poor DEF quality” faults, increases regen frequency, and can cause derates. Test DEF regularly, keep containers sealed, and inspect the doser tip for crystals that indicate evaporation or contamination.
Final Verdict
For 2013 Volvo D11 engines, the statistical winners — and your best first checks — are EGR cooler/valve health, DEF/NOx integrity, and VGT operation. Capture codes, pressure-test cooling, and validate DEF/DPF data before buying parts. Many fixes are straightforward once the true root cause is confirmed, with sensor-level repairs in the hundreds and cooler/turbo jobs in the low thousands. Stop immediately for any derate with coolant loss or white steam, and book a Volvo-heavy truck specialist. A methodical first hour saves days of downtime and avoids expensive guesswork.
